Idaho Senate Passes Resolution on Traditional Family Values Month

 

BOISE, ID – The Idaho Senate passed Senate Concurrent Resolution 111 on February 25, 2025, designating the period from Mother’s Day through Father’s Day as “Traditional Family Values Month.” The resolution was introduced by Senator Ben Toews, R-Coeur d’Alene.

The resolution defines traditional families as those with a mother, father, children, and extended relatives. It proposes specific weeks within this period to recognize different family members, including mothers, fathers, sons, daughters, and grandparents.

As a nonbinding resolution, SCR 111 does not create new laws. The measure now moves to the Idaho House of Representatives for consideration.
